Anatomy

Course Description

Anatomy & Physiology at AFSE relies on a project based curriculum that focuses on the study of the human body, creating many opportunities for students to engage in inquiry learning through scientific investigations and research. Units of study will include (1) Cells, Tissues and Organ Systems , (2) Respiratory System & Cancer, (3) Cardiovascular System, and (4) The Five Senses. This course will provide opportunities for students to demonstrate the following overarching skills: collecting and organizing scientific data, summarizing scientific texts, finding relevant evidence to support a claim, public speaking, digital portfolio curation. This course does not have a Regents exam.
